Output c66f74a7c0b86ea2c66c579f918d927bef669d683d6a6c689aa6f8091500c6cf:94

value
42144
script pubkey
OP_0 OP_PUSHBYTES_32 a3477f36d74dce297bc4fd6d104526957e0c5a5000973127eec37742bb67d86a
address
bc1q5drh7dkhfh8zj77yl4k3q3fxj4lqckjsqztnzflwcdm59wm8mp4qyfl3ll
transaction
c66f74a7c0b86ea2c66c579f918d927bef669d683d6a6c689aa6f8091500c6cf
confirmations
171266
spent
true